Roster Analysis: The Star Power Conflict

When you break down the actual talent on the floor, the conflict becomes even more fascinating from a tactical perspective. You have the Celtics' depth, characterized by versatile wings who can switch on defense and create their own shots, versus the Hawks' explosive backcourt that relies on speed and precision passing. The gravity of elite players like Tatum and Young changes the geometry of the court, forcing coaches to make impossible decisions on every single possession. In the hawks vs celtics matchup, the game is often decided by which supporting cast can capitalize on the attention drawn by the superstars. If the Celtics' secondary scorers are hitting their open looks, the Hawks find themselves in a defensive rotation nightmare that is hard to escape. On the other hand, if Atlanta can turn the game into a track meet, they negate Boston's half-court defensive structure. 8. What does a 5.5 point spread mean for Hawks vs Celtics?

A spread of 5.5 points in the Hawks vs Celtics game means the Celtics must win by 6 or more for a bet on them to be successful. Conversely, a bet on the Hawks would win if they either win the game outright or lose by 5 points or fewer.
